The Psychological Appeal

One key aspect of Slotoro machines’ appeal lies in their ability to exploit cognitive biases. For instance:

  • Variation bias : Players are drawn to games with numerous symbols, reels, and payout structures, perceiving them as more exciting.
  • Loss aversion : The prospect of losing money is often a stronger motivator than the potential for winning it.
  • Hedonic adaptation : Players tend to adjust their expectations downward over time, allowing themselves to believe that a specific machine or combination will eventually pay out.

Another psychological mechanism at play is the concept of dopamine release . Slot machines are designed to stimulate this neurotransmitter, responsible for pleasure and reward processing in the brain. As players win small amounts, dopamine levels increase, encouraging them to continue playing. Conversely, when losses mount, dopamine release diminishes, potentially leading to frustration or withdrawal.

Common Misconceptions

Several widespread misconceptions surround Slotoro machines:

  • Myth: Regularly playing a machine will increase chances of winning . This is false; each spin remains independent and equally weighted.
  • Misconception: Certain games are rigged or biased towards specific outcomes . In fact, legitimate operators adhere to RNG standards.

Risks and Responsible Considerations

The online gaming industry carries inherent risks:

  • Mental health concerns : Excessive engagement can exacerbate existing mental conditions like anxiety, depression, or stress.
  • Financial constraints : Large losses might strain players’ budgets, affecting their daily lives.

To mitigate these risks, responsible gaming measures are crucial. Operators and gamers alike must prioritize safe practices by:

  • Promoting awareness about problem gambling and resources for support
  • Implementing built-in controls (e.g., deposit limits, self-exclusion tools)
  • Regularly reviewing personal spending habits to avoid overstepping comfort zones
